Date29th August 2022DescriptionHolding Achilles is set against the Trojan War and tells the story of the hero Achillies and his relationship with Patroclus. Their story begins as young boys training together which leads to an unlikely friendship and eventually something more. This adaptation of Homer's Iliad highlights the queer aspects of Achilles and Patroclus' relationship. Holding Achilles also featured a live performance by Montaigne.
